Ray Mickshaw/WireImage/Getty Images One of my favorite psychological phenomena popularized by the internet is “The Mandela Effect.” Essentially, it’s a specific false memory somehow shared by a group of people. It’s named for Nelson Mandela, a South African freedom fighter whom many “remember” dying in prison in the 1980s (he didn’t; he died in 2013 after serving as President of South Africa throughout most of the 1990s).
